Beta Distribution
See stats::Beta
dist_beta(shape1 = NULL, shape2 = NULL, ncp = NULL)
shape1
: First scalar shape parameter, or NULL
as a placeholder.shape2
: Second scalar shape parameter, or NULL
as a placeholder.ncp
: Scalar non-centrality parameter, or NULL
as a placeholder.A BetaDistribution
object.
All parameters can be overridden with with_params = list(shape = ..., scale = ...)
.
d_beta <- dist_beta(shape1 = 2, shape2 = 2, ncp = 0) x <- d_beta$sample(100) d_emp <- dist_empirical(x) plot_distributions( empirical = d_emp, theoretical = d_beta, estimated = d_beta, with_params = list( estimated = inflate_params( fitdistrplus::fitdist(x, distr = "beta")$estimate ) ), .x = seq(0, 2, length.out = 100) )
